> The run_agent_once() function is already given GAState via an
> argument. There's no need to access the global ga_state variable
> which points to the argument anyways (thanks to
> initialize_agent()). Worse, some parts of the function use the
> argument and the other use the global variable. Stick with the
> function argument.
